LiSa X © v1.25 :
 
LiSa X © is sound manipulation software ultimately designed for live sonic performance. LiSa's functionality is centered around creating a sound field in the computer, where the performer can record and manipulate multiple sound streams on the fly.
 
Using live recorded sound and/or pre-stored revived sound montages; LiSa X combines the precision of studio practice with the liveliness of the stage. As a performance tool, LiSa X offers the oppertunity to use gestural input devices and control surfaces in an effective way to create augmented laptop music performances. As a specific studio tool, LiSa X allows the musician to compose and construct, play and resample multi layer sound structures with simple and fast moves.
 
LiSa X is built to simultaneously support: Live recording, gestural controlled playback, keyboard/control suface playback, automated pattern playback, sequencer controlled playback and immediate use and reshaping of other musicians live sound.
 
LiSa X has been designed by musicians for musicians and is increasingly being used by performers for its rapidity and sonic feel.

  junXion © v3:
 
junXion © is a software tool to process incoming data from USB devices (joysticks, touchscreens, mice), MIDI devices, OSC sources, Audio Inputs and WiiRemote controllers using conditional processing and remapping. The outputted data (MIDI or OSC) can be routed to other MIDI controllable music and sound software or hardware.

  BigEye © 1.1.4 (OS 9):
 
BigEye © is a Macintosh program designed to take video information and convert it into Midi messages. Based on color information or a 'reference image' the software allows tracking of objects through space and converts their parameters into midi in real time. Using a powerful scripting language BigEye lets you build a 'hands free' digital control system for live performance and electronic installations.
 
STEIM no longer supports BigEye, and there will be no upgrade to OS X in the near future. We recommend looking into Isadora as an alternative.

junXionboard ©
 
The junXionboard is STEIM's new sensorinterface. Supporting 8 analog sensors, 16 switches and 2 ultrasound channels it is currently still in beta stage. People participating in the JunXion Beta Program pay € 50 to get the junXionboard and are expected to feedback every month on their progress with the board. Optional ultrasound receivers are for sale for € 35. Requests for participation can be send to support [at] steim [dot] nl.

The manual can be downloaded here.

Note: the junXionboard only works with USB1.1 hubs, NOT with USB2.0 hubs.
  Lickmachine © (OS 9):
 
The Lick Machine © (or Midi Performance Machine) allows the artist to use Midi controllers to conduct an electronic orchestra through completely controllable sequences. The program uses so called performance setups, in which you trigger and 'drive' a group of prerecorded sequences, the so called 'Licks'. With a single key from a Midi keyboard a complex series of musical events can be triggered, i.e. a 'Lick'.

Sensorlab:
The STEIM SensorLab is a small, general purpose, analog to Midi interface for the prototyping of musical instruments and interactive control systems. Whether the computer is a central element in an artists work or simply a tool bridging a technological gap, the need for real world input and output is essential. The SensorLab connects the real world of physical phenomena and gestures via Midi to personal computers and to Midi musical and studio devices.
 
Unfortunately, the Sensorlab is no longer for sale. We are working on a new solution for interfacing sensors.

Image/ine
Image/ine is a Macintosh program that allows a user to manipulate visual source material in a live performance environment. Video sampling and playback, keying, displacement and other effects are available with video (live and recorded), QuickTime movies, text, scanned images, image files with alpha channels.
